Output fccf86b66651f3f61642ec9aef3e002ec4fe6531524fd7becacb97530a2ed6dc:0

value
261648440
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4ef3695e148e6f5797013f0bda65a3db5e909bcb OP_EQUALVERIFY OP_CHECKSIG
address
18CTJVonqPZQFoMkWE15p6mrqoduEpRwxF
transaction
fccf86b66651f3f61642ec9aef3e002ec4fe6531524fd7becacb97530a2ed6dc
confirmations
527710
spent
true